clobetasol: I have been a user of clobetasol for my dandruff for almost a year now and I was able to see results almost instantly. I have ethnic hair and I average washing my hair once every 1-1.5 weeks. After each wash, I part my hair once down the middle (forehead to neck) and once across the middle (from ear to ear) and apply a light application of the cream to each of the parts and on my temples. This lasts me until my next wash. Life has been much easier for me since!
